I read in main forum that you have global cooldown of 6 min for splinter drop. So you get 10 splinter per hour if you kill enemys all the time.  so 52 hours for 520 splinter. 

In reality it is more than this because of multi drops (like sometimes enemy drop 5 instead of 1) . But on same time if you spend time in HQ you dont get splinters.  Aprox 50 hours for a new character (525)

Yeah , thats because this hidden global cooldown for drop runs to zero, so next enemys is guaranteed drop, and cooldown starts again ticking. This system prevents that ppl with more or less luck are not to far away of each other. But still there is the "multi drop" proc which can help aswell. If you think about it , its a neat system.
